Changeset View
Changeset View
Standalone View
Standalone View
kdecoration/breezesettingsprovider.cpp
Show First 20 Lines • Show All 99 Lines • ▼ Show 20 Line(s) | 95 | { | |||
---|---|---|---|---|---|
100 | } | 100 | } | ||
101 | 101 | | |||
102 | default: | 102 | default: | ||
103 | case InternalSettings::ExceptionWindowClassName: | 103 | case InternalSettings::ExceptionWindowClassName: | ||
104 | { | 104 | { | ||
105 | if( className.isEmpty() ) | 105 | if( className.isEmpty() ) | ||
106 | { | 106 | { | ||
107 | // retrieve class name | 107 | // retrieve class name | ||
108 | KWindowInfo info( client->windowId(), 0, NET::WM2WindowClass ); | 108 | KWindowInfo info( client->windowId(), nullptr, NET::WM2WindowClass ); | ||
109 | QString window_className( QString::fromUtf8(info.windowClassName()) ); | 109 | QString window_className( QString::fromUtf8(info.windowClassName()) ); | ||
110 | QString window_class( QString::fromUtf8(info.windowClassClass()) ); | 110 | QString window_class( QString::fromUtf8(info.windowClassClass()) ); | ||
111 | className = window_className + QStringLiteral(" ") + window_class; | 111 | className = window_className + QStringLiteral(" ") + window_class; | ||
112 | } | 112 | } | ||
113 | 113 | | |||
114 | value = className; | 114 | value = className; | ||
115 | break; | 115 | break; | ||
116 | } | 116 | } | ||
Show All 14 Lines |